Obituary

Ollie Dean Berry was born December 11, 1933, in Collins, Georgia.  She was one of ten children including one foster child in the family of the late Emmaline and Newton Jackson.  She attended schools in Tattnall County, then went on to attend college at Savannah state. Returning home she began substitute teaching for a time.

On Christmas day 1955, Ollie Dean Jackson was joined in holy matrimony to the late James Berry.  Under this union Four children were born, Brenda (Premature 1957), Felicia, and Chandra.

When James was honorably discharged in 1957, they chose to settle down in Hampton Roads.  She worked for the Newport News Public School system for over 25 years, before retiring in the mid-1980s.

An ever-devout Christian, she joined Zion Baptist church before latter joining, Little Zion Baptist Church in where she sang in the choir, ushered, and taught Sunday school faithfully for decades.

For all her life she enjoyed gardening and working outside perfecting her craft.  She was an avid baker and an excellent cook.

She departed this life in the morning of December 1, 2024.  Left to remember her are her daughters – Felecia, and Chandra Berry, her nieces, nephews, one grandson, Nicholas Honaker her brothers and sister's in-law, and one sister Miriam Delores Johnson.
